TSN and CTV Deliver Live Coverage of the 148th OPEN CHAMPIONSHIP Final Rounds, July 20-21

Live from the Dunluce Links in Portrush, Northern Ireland, TSN and CTV team up to deliver weekend coverage of the fourth and final major of the golf season, the 148th OPEN CHAMPIONSHIP. With the iconic Claret Jug up for grabs, live coverage begins with the third round on SaturdayJuly 20 at 7 a.m. ET, and continues until the final round on SundayJuly 21 at 7 a.m. ET. Featured Holes and Featured Groups bonus coverage is also available for TSN and TSN Direct subscribers on TSN.ca/Live and the TSN app. A complete broadcast schedule across TSN and CTV is available at TSN.ca.

TSN’s Bob Weeks is on-site at the Dunluce Links to deliver a series of essays for SPORTSCENTRE and TSN.ca highlighting golf’s top players and key tournament storylines. Features include Rory McIlroy’s must-win determination at OPEN CHAMPIONSHIP, the “unknown venue” that is Royal Portrush, Tiger Woods’ chances, and “The Impossible, The Improbable, The Unpredictable – The Open”.

Weeks also covers all the action from Northern Ireland with daily reports for SPORTSCENTRE, as well as video analysis, news updates, and columns for TSN.ca. TSN Digital platforms provide highlights, recaps, and must-watch moments throughout the tournament.

McIlroy, a Northern Ireland native coming off a win at the recent RBC CANADIAN OPEN, highlights a talented field at this year’s OPEN CHAMPIONSHIP, which also includes world #1-ranked player Brooks Koepka, defending champion Francesco Molinari, and three-time Claret Jug winner Tiger Woods. The world’s top-ranked Canadian, Adam Hadwin, is teeing off in the tournament alongside fellow Canadians Corey Conners and Austin Connelly.
